Output 340142751b025b73ce2302f9a0fb9e15b20d7c74a5066057df9b5c0904d38d96:1

value
1828406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ec36a9b33884e20027fe073783fd0736029aa20 OP_EQUALVERIFY OP_CHECKSIG
address
18BTojbZPrDNTM2ruzutwEesT8wP3RHhVM
transaction
340142751b025b73ce2302f9a0fb9e15b20d7c74a5066057df9b5c0904d38d96
confirmations
544794
spent
true